This event is part of West Lothian Council Library Service's 'Libraries can Do It' project, which is supported by the Scottish Government Public Library COVID Recovery Fund.Euphoric Recall is a memoir about author, Aidan Martin’s abuse; drug, sexual and emotional. To add to that, the book is also about Aidan’s younger brother’s death from cancer and his own son’s leukemia. There’s also his relationship with his strict step father.
